SÜRGÜN-İLHAN BERK

SÃœRGÃœN

Bir adasın sen çok eski bir atlasta
Çok eski bir halkın su aldığı

Ben güneş, alkol, sıkıntı adanda senin

Sen sabahı, akşamı adanın
Gecesi ben

Sen su yolları, ağaçlar, çayırlar, güneşler
Ben karabasanın senin

Sen buğdayı, ovaları, nehirleri halkının
Ben ıssızlığı

Sen ki kalabalıklarsın aralarından geçtiğim
Sürgünü ben adanın senin
============================
EXILE

You are an island in an ancient atlas
An island, gave water to an ancient nation

I am the sun, the alcohol, the blues on your island

You are the morning of it and the evening
I am the night

You are the water paths, trees, rivers, meadows, suns
I am the nightmare of yours.

You are the wheat, plains, rivers of your people
I am the desolation

You are the crowd I have passed through
I am the exile on your island.
